Purse Set For Thompson’s World Series of Racing

THOMPSON, Conn. — American-Canadian Tour and Pro All Stars Series officials have announced the purse structure, rules, and other information for a trio of open shows at the 58th World Series of Speedway Racing, set for Oct. 9-11 at Thompson Speedway Motorsports Park. High-paying single-day events are planned for the tour-type Modifieds, 350 small block super modifieds, and ACT-type late models on the Saturday portion of the 18-division card.

World Series promoters Cris Michaud and Tom Mayberry are posting more than $26,000 in awards for the tour-type Modified Open on Saturday, Oct. 10 with $5,000 to the winner and $500 to start.

Both the 50-lap ACT-type late model open and the 30-lap 350 super modified open will pay $2,000 to win and $300 to start. The late model feature has $14,000 in total awards while the 350 super modified feature offers nearly $13,000 in posted awards based on a 30-car starting field.

A 25-lap open event for 8-cylinder Street Stocks is also slated for the first day of the World Series on Friday, Oct. 9.
